Moustafá Moustafá (Greek: Μουσταφά Μουσταφά; born 1955) is a Greek politician of Turkish descent. In January 2015, Moustafá was elected to Greek Parliament on the Syriza ticket. He received the largest number of votes in his constituency, Rodopi.[1] Previously, he was a Synaspismos MP between 1996 and 2000 and unsuccessfully ran for re-election with Syriza in 2009.
Moustafá is graduate of the Medical School of the University of Istanbul and making medicine in Komotini. He is married to psychologist Elvan Moustafá and has two daughters.
